Description
Signed Carl Skånberg with rubber stamp from the deceased artist's estate. Probably executed in 1882. Canvas 36 x 49.5 cm.
Earlier in the collection of Consul Carl Eric Schlyter, Stocksund. | Mrs. Disa Schlyter (widow of the above). | Managing director Arne Nilsson, Sandviken (purchased from the above, June 3 1971).

Upper estimate price exceeded by 44 %.
The work "Hamnbild från Venedig" (Harbour scene from Venice) by Carl Skånberg was sold in the The Spring Classic Sale, Stockholm auction at Bukowski in Stockholm in June 2012. The »bidding war« ended at SEK 36,000.00 (€ 4,109.25), 44% above the upper estimate. However, buyers have had to dig much deeper into their pockets for other works by Carl Skånberg - we have observed the highest auction result to date for the work "Blommande fruktträd, Barbizon", which sold at auction in November 2009 for SEK 125,000.00 (€ 11,921.44).
